Interesting Facts about Jennings County

As of 2011, Jennings County's population is 28,001 people. Since 2000, it has had a population growth of 1.53 percent.

--------------------

The median home cost in Jennings County is $90,300. Home appreciation the last year has been -0.80 percent.

--------------------

Compared to the rest of the country, Jennings County's cost of living is 16.50% Lower than the U.S. average.

--------------------

Jennings County public schools spend $4,261 per student. The average school expenditure in the U.S. is $5,678. There are about 17.1 students per teacher in Jennings County.

--------------------

The unemployment rate in Jennings County is 11.30 percent(U.S. avg. is 9.10%). Recent job growth is Negative. Jennings County jobs have Decreased by 1.78 percent.

Average Commute time is 28 minutes. The National Average is 28 minutes.
